Two new train services have lifted the number of passengers using Ballyhaunis train station.
In the year to date, 48,813 journeys were recorded to and from Ballyhaunis station, up from 43,065 journeys recorded in the whole of 2023, according to Irish Rail data provided to this column last year.
“This is a significant uplift in passenger journeys for this station and demonstrates the fact that the extra services have been a success and that more people than ever are travelling with us,” said an Irish Rail spokesperson.
Irish Rail added a new Westport-bound morning service in 2023 and, earlier this year, added a new Westport-Dublin service calling at Ballyhaunis in the late afternoon.
Staff at the station have indicated that take up of the new services has been strong, with commuters travelling to work embracing the new timetable.
